II. Scope of work

The Data Cleansing and Tabulation Expert will provide specialized technical support to the Central Statistical Organization (CSO) and Kurdistan Region Statistics Office (KRSO) to ensure accurate, consistent, and internationally aligned processing of LFS data. The expert will be responsible for documenting, cleaning, processing, and tabulating survey data in a manner that enables both institutions to produce high-quality labour market indicators and statistical outputs for evidence-based policymaking.

The consultant will assist in systematically documenting all data cleaning procedures, conventions, and codes applied during the processing of field-collected data, ensuring transparency and replicability. This includes producing detailed records in Arabic and/or English. In addition, the expert will develop and annotate syntax files for the LFS, providing commented scripts that can be used as reference and training material for national counterparts.

Another key responsibility will be to support the preparation of a comprehensive list of indicators, consistent with international labour statistics standards, covering employment, unemployment, labour force participation, and other relevant dimensions. The consultant will further assist in the complete data processing workflow, including validation, consistency checks, and the generation of outputs.

Building on this, the expert will design and produce tabulation plans and statistical tables suitable for both CSO and KRSO reporting needs. Finally, the consultant will prepare a detailed methodological report that consolidates all definitions, conventions, and procedures used, serving as a permanent reference for future surveys and capacity development.

IV. Expected deliverables

Deliverable 1. Comprehensive record, in Arabic and/or English, of all data cleaning codes and conventions applied to LFS field data, ensuring clarity and replicability, by 31 March 2026

Deliverable 2. Fully documented syntax scripts for the LFS, with detailed annotations and explanations for future use by CSO and KRSO staff, 30 June 2026

Deliverable 3. Complete, validated list of LFS indicators aligned with international labour statistics standards, prepared in consultation with CSO and KRSO, 30 June 2026

Deliverable 4. Cleaned and processed LFS datasets, with consistency checks and quality control applied, ready for analysis and reporting, by 30 September 2026

Deliverable 5. Set of tabulations and statistical tables prepared for both CSO and KRSO reporting needs, covering key labour market indicators, by 30 September 2026

Deliverable 6. Final report documenting all definitions, procedures, conventions, and methods applied throughout the data processing and tabulation stages, serving as a reference for future surveys, by 30 September 2026

The International Labour Organization (ILO) partnered with the Central Statistical Organization (CSO) and the Kurdistan Region Statistics Office (KRSO) to implement the survey, which collected comprehensive data on the size and characteristics of the labour force, employment and other labour market indicators, in line with the latest international statistical standards adopted by the 19th International Conference of Labour Statisticians.
